
A Druid's Duel is a fast paced turn-based strategy game set in a world of Celtic lore where players can create and destroy the board by harnessing the power of nature.

An entertaining puzzler. Let me start off by saying that the game is HUGE. You're definitely getting your money's worth in content. Second, the online scene is pretty dead at this point, but if you have a friend who is willing to play, it's simply a more interesting version of chess with more replay value. The game is easy to get into, but if you're willing to take a dive, there is alot of depth in the systems, even down to the value of individual tiles. I think there is really only one big downside to the game, and that is the AI. It is not very smart, and in many scenarios, you will win a level simply by replaying it until the enemy makes a big mistake, and then capitalize on it (this becomes extra apparent during boss-battles). Overall though, I give this Druid's duel a big thumbs up!

An absolute gem of a little game that I gladly came back to after many years (why I have so little time on Steam yet). It's a perfect case study of depth over width. It creates a huge number of possibilities and strategies out of very few game pieces and rules, where leads matter and yet there are nailbitingly close games and incredible turnarounds. The campaign mode perfectly carries this concept with some light narration, but leaving all the spotlight on the actual gameplay and increasingly harsh challenges (that you may want to revisit as there is a simple 3-star grading system for your results) and great map design. It's also the polar opposite of the grind time wasters many genres have developed into. Matches are short and yet almost every single one is memorable. Absolute 10/10 for the price and to get a lot of enjoyment out of little time.
